Oracle Linux: ERROR: inconsistent detected, clean journal with unrecovered local alloc, please run fsck.ocfs2! (Doc ID 2834187.1)

Last updated on JANUARY 19, 2022

Applies to:

Linux OS - Version Oracle Linux 6.0 to Oracle Linux 8.5 [Release OL6 to OL8U5]
Linux x86-64

Symptoms

Cannot mount OCFS to multiple nodes and getting error message below.

[ 77.465609] (mount.ocfs2,6806,1):ocfs2_load_local_alloc:340 ERROR: inconsistent detected, clean journal with unrecovered local alloc, please run fsck.ocfs2!
found = 872, set = 872, taken = 1024, off = 17881165
[ 77.465613] (mount.ocfs2,6806,1):ocfs2_load_local_alloc:357 ERROR: status = -22
[ 77.465614] (mount.ocfs2,6806,1):ocfs2_check_volume:2451 ERROR: status = -22
[ 77.465615] (mount.ocfs2,6806,1):ocfs2_check_volume:2479 ERROR: status = -22
[ 77.465616] (mount.ocfs2,6806,1):ocfs2_mount_volume:1838 ERROR: status = -22
[ 77.465618] (mount.ocfs2,6806,1):ocfs2_fill_super:1175 ERROR: status = -22
[ 81.499168] o2dlm: Leaving domain 9BE5174D2393482DB5EC28880EF60D76
[ 81.499359] ocfs2: Unmounting device (252,1) on (node 2)

Changes

 Server crash.
